Introduction

Recently, the need for flexible childcare choices has been rising as increasing numbers of families juggle the needs of work, parenting, also obligations. Traditional daycare centers frequently have very long waiting listings and strict schedules which could not accommodate the requirements of busy parents. Drop-in daycare, a relatively brand new concept, has actually emerged as a solution to this issue by providing on-demand childcare services with no need for bookings or long-term responsibilities.

Background

Drop-in daycare facilities first started to get popularity during the early 2000s as an answer towards the altering requirements of contemporary households. With increased moms and dads working non-traditional hours or independent jobs, the standard 9-5 daycare design no further fit their particular schedules. Besides, numerous people discovered it challenging to secure affordable and trustworthy childcare on quick notice, particularly in problems or unexpected circumstances.

Drop-in daycare centers filled this space by providing flexible hours, no booking needs, and affordable rates. They offered a safe and nurturing environment for kids while permitting moms and dads to attend meetings, run errands, or just just take a much-needed break. As a result, drop-in daycare rapidly became a popular option for hectic people trying to find convenient and trustworthy childcare solutions.

Challenges and Opportunities

While drop-in Daycare Near Me facilities like ABC Drop-In Daycare are actually successful, in addition they face a number of difficulties in fulfilling the requirements of people and keeping competitive on the market. One of the most significant difficulties is guaranteeing a satisfactory staff-to-child ratio to keep a safe and supportive environment for many kiddies. This is often difficult during peak hours or whenever unanticipated demand arises, needing facilities to-be flexible and creative inside their staffing techniques.

Another challenge for drop-in daycare facilities is managing the fluctuating need for solutions each day and week. Although some days might busier than the others, facilities must be ready to accommodate all kids within their care and provide quality solutions constantly. This involves mindful scheduling and coordination to ensure staff and resources are allocated effectively.

Despite these challenges, drop-in daycare centers also provide some opportunities for growth and development. Aided by the increasing need for flexible childcare options, discover an ever growing market for providers who is able to meet with the needs of contemporary people. By providing revolutionary solutions, particularly very long hours, weekend attention, or special occasions, facilities can attract new business and differentiate themselves from rivals.

Moreover, drop-in daycare centers possess possible to create partnerships with regional businesses, schools, and neighborhood businesses to enhance their get to and offer extra services. By collaborating along with other stakeholders, centers can create a network of support for people and offer an extensive selection of childcare alternatives for the community.
